September 2nd: Part 2 (9月2日(2), Kugatsu Futsuka (2)) is the 80th chapter of the Hunter × Hunter manga, written and illustrated by Yoshihiro Togashi.

Synopsis

The chapter cover shows Hisoka with his Bungee Gum Nen ability activated along with an explanation of his abilities. He's a Transmuter and his first ability is Texture Surprise, and adhesive that can change form. The second being Bungee Gum, which can stretch as much as he wants, but is stronger when shrunk down. When not connected to his body Bungee Gum's resistance doesn't exceed 10 meters.

Gon, Killua, and Leorio have already earned a total of Jenny Symbol 20118 million from Gon's arm wrestling auction. However, they still need to earn Jenny Symbol 20119 billion for the minimum cost of Greed Island. Killua worries that no one else will come to challenge Gon now that the rumor of him being undefeated spreads. Leorio, on the other hand, assures Gon and Killua that the arm-wrestling is only a bait to lure the "moles" in.

The next day, they proceed to another arm-wrestling match, but the people are hesitant to participate. A large man steps forward to challenge Gon, but the man's large hand cannot hold onto Gon's. Leorio proposes to switch places with Gon, but another man intervenes. Leorio informs them that they can earn Jenny Symbol 20115 million and the diamond if they can beat him. He instantly beats the challenger, which prompts another man to advance and offer them a map.

Leorio leads Gon and Killua to the promised place. They find a boxing ring within the basement and an ongoing conditional auction. The announcement takes place: hide-and-seek. Men in suits distribute pamphlets that bear the faces of seven members of the Phantom Troupe, though the participants are not aware of them. Leorio and Gon recognize Shizuku from the previous day's arm wrestling challenge. The host declares that the winner will receive Jenny Symbol 20112 billion for each head of the target. Leorio gets psyched up from the idea of earning 14 billion if all targets are caught. After paying for the five million entrance fee, Leorio urges his friends to start the search. However, Killua dismisses the idea, saying that they will not catch the targets. He thinks that it's the way of the Mafia Community to find a solution to a problem. Leorio guesses that the targets stole the auction treasures. All three then come into one conclusion: their target is the Phantom Troupe.
